How to Buy Clothes Online From the UK

The UK offers a wide variety of fashion brands and products, ranging from fashionable womenswear to stylish menswear. There are also famous department stores such as Selfridges and Harrods.

Shopping for clothes from UK retailers is difficult for those living outside the UK. Many shops have restrictions on shipping that make it difficult to buy their clothes internationally.

Matalan is an omni-channel retailer that offers quality and value to the entire family. With 230 UK stores and 49 International franchises across Europe, the Middle East and Africa, their merchandise includes women's, men's and children's clothing, as well as homeware and furniture. They have late-night openings as well as convenient parking, and a click-and collect service. A parcel forwarding service like Forward2me is another option to shop online for clothes. These services provide you with an UK shipping address and can take your orders from a variety of websites and send them to you in a single package. This is a great solution for expats or those who are looking to circumvent the shipping restrictions on a lot of UK-based websites.

If you want to buy clothes in the UK, but you don't reside in the UK You can avail an online service such as Jetkrate. This will give you an unique UK address which you can use to shop with each retailer. The company will then keep your purchases locally until they are ready to be shipped to you. This service is ideal for those who are planning to move to the UK or for those who do not have a family member or friend in the country.
